One cup of Seaweed peanuts is around 224 grams and contains approximately 1280 calories, 56 grams of protein, 112 grams of fat, and 48 grams of carbohydrates.

Seaweed Peanuts are a delicious and unique snack that combines the crunch of roasted peanuts with the savory flavor of seaweed. Originating from Asian cuisine, these tasty morsels are not only irresistibly tasty but also packed with nutrients. They offer a rich source of protein, healthy fats, and essential vitamins, making them a smart choice for a guilt-free treat. Plus, seaweed is known for its high iodine content and antioxidant properties, promoting overall health. Whether enjoyed on their own or as a topping for salads, Seaweed Peanuts are the perfect blend of flavor and nutrition!
